Finance--Facilities


The Progress of Education Reform: School Facilities PDF - This issue of The Progress of Education Reform focuses on:

  • Principles of educational design
  • The impact of school environments on academic outcomes
  • The changing educational facilities needs of the 21st century.
Summaries of four articles on school facilities and links to other Web sites are included. (Suzanne Weiss, Education Commission of the States, April 2006)....

Ten Fundamental Principles of Smart School Siting - The authors have outlined 10 principals that school districts and local governments should adopt for smart school siting, including collaborative planning, ensuring equity in school facilities, and supporting the development of safe routes to school. (National Policy & Legal Analysis Network to Prevent Childhood Obesity and Public Health Law & Policy, 2012)...

2009 Report Card for America’s Infrastructure Advisory Council - This report card grades 12 of America's infrastructure categories and gives schools a D for facilities and accommodations. The authors examines the current trends for addressing the nation's deteriorating infrastructure and discusses actions the federal government should take to bring conditions up to acceptable levels. Begin on page 124 for information on schools. (American Society of Civil Engineers, 2009)...

Selected Tables from the: 2003-04 Schools and Staffing Survey (SASS) PDF - Access SASS tables detailing the percentage of schools with physical space limitations, by school type and selected school characteristics: 2003-04. Full report available here. (Gregory A. Strizek, Jayme L. Pittsonberger, Kate E. Riordan, Deanna M. Lyter, Greg F. Orlofsky and Kerry Gruber, National Center for Education Statistics, March 2006)...

Two Reports on Maintenance & Operations (M&O) Costs - Challenging Times reports the results of a survey of chief business officials at the nation’s public school districts regarding M&O costs, disaggregating data on a national level and by district enrollment, identifying budgeted expenditures for M&O per student and per square foot for the 2004-05 school year. Steady Spending reports the results of a survey of physical plant directors at two-year colleges and four-year institutions with no significant graduate programs. M&O costs are documented for the 2004-05 school year. (Joe Argon, American School & University, April 2005)...

Designing Better Buildings: What Can Be Learned from Offices, Factories & Schools - Research indicates that the buildings in which people live, work, study and convalesce affect productivity, satisfaction, learning, healing and recovery. This paper discusses the benefits and characteristics of well-designed offices, factories and – starting on page six – schools. (Sara Marberry, The Robert Wood Johnson Foundation, June 2004)...
